I am hoping to post about company/ firm administrative reporting. We are a firm with 36 offices and it is very difficult for us to determine how far behind, or caught up we are on file review. It is also impossible for us to track administrative production. Any reporting to allow firms to better understand the time we are spending on file review and how caught up we are would be extremely valuable. Also, it would be great to have listings pull from an IDX and create a placeholder or initial file for the agents. Skyslope does have the IDX capability, but the listings that are in the MLS vs in Skyslope is still not easy to determine without running reports from separate systems and comparing them.
